Town
Saint-Cyr-l'École is a commune in the western suburbs of Paris, France. It is located 21.4 km from the . It used to host the training school for officers of the French army, the École spéciale militaire de Saint-Cyr, which was relocated to in 1945.

Town
Bois-d'Arcy is a commune in the department in north-central . It is one of the locations of the French film archives.
